Cellular Interlocking Systems: Elevating Construction Standards

Construction practices are continually evolving, striving to improve efficiency and durability. Among the innovations transforming the industry are concrete interlocking systems. These advanced systems utilize precast concrete units interlocked together without requiring traditional mortar or grout. This revolutionary approach offers a get more info multitude of benefits, extending from increased strength and stability to enhanced environmental friendliness.

Furthermore, concrete interlocking systems are remarkably quick and easy to install, significantly reducing construction time and labor costs. The inherent strength of concrete combined with the interlocking design provides exceptional resistance to intense weather conditions, seismic activity, and other environmental stressors.

Ultimately, concrete interlocking systems represent a significant advancement in construction technology, setting new standards for durability, efficiency, and sustainability.
